Transaction 21e61b786fa5ea9d3032a3b467633a94bc53d6057e66b3bfd6b94652d3e27331
1 Input
2 Outputs
- 21e61b786fa5ea9d3032a3b467633a94bc53d6057e66b3bfd6b94652d3e27331:0
- 21e61b786fa5ea9d3032a3b467633a94bc53d6057e66b3bfd6b94652d3e27331:1
value 6130000
address 3E45Aj9WkXLWcmMtQ2C7w91k3iamDpqYxf
value 62981610
address 1Hap4HLVs8t71gw5V81cgTQh4VpM87dVCC